Re: Qoob Pro iplboot with Serial Port 2 support

Post by Detana »

It's very strange, but an official (pre-release) iplboot r6 was released the day after Konsolkongen sent me his file :shock:

It states that it has SD2SP2 support.

Not tested myself as the one I got from Konsolkongen is perfect, but here is the link:
https://github.com/redolution/iplboot/releases/tag/r6

Update: tested the official file and it works too
